- ベストアンサー
エクセルの表示について
エクセルで数値を入力して、その数値が、列の幅より長いと、通常「######」と表示されますが、文字列では、幅が狭くても、狭い範囲分が表示されます。 数値を入力したときに、文字列のように、表示できる分だけ表示させるようにはできますか?
- みんなの回答 (4)
- 専門家の回答
質問者が選んだベストアンサー
セルの参照先でいいなら、TEXT関数を使えば可能です。 =TEXT(数値のセル,"数値の書式") 例 =TEXT(A1,"#,##0") 1,000,000,000,000 =TEXT(A1,"〒000-0000") 〒100-0001 =TEXT(A1,"ggee年mm月dd日(aaa)") 平成18年10月06日(金)
その他の回答 (3)
- tgn1013
- ベストアンサー率33% (386/1137)
回答No.3
B列に入力して、C列に文字列として表示されれば擬似的にできますが、 ご希望の用途とは違うでしょうね。 ただ、数値が何桁か分からず表示しても・・・・・ ただ、単純に下3桁を表示しない、ということでしたら、 書式設定を0, とすれば、100の位を四捨五入した1000の位から表示されますが・・・
質問者
お礼
どうもありがとうございます。 そのままでは無理なんですね。 文字列でやってみます。
- Bubuca
- ベストアンサー率59% (531/897)
回答No.2
こんにちは そのままだとできませんので、 セル幅を広げる 隣のセルと結合する フォントを小さくする 表示形式を変えてみる のようなことを考えるほうがいいと思います。
質問者
お礼
どうもありがとうございます。 そのままでは無理なんですね。
- xps333_com
- ベストアンサー率26% (17/65)
回答No.1
数値入力の場合、出来ないですね。
質問者
お礼
どうもありがとうございます。 そのままでは無理のようですね。
お礼
どうもありがとうございます。 こういうような形しかないみたいですね。